So, 'The Last Supper of the Three Wise Men' really dives into the quirks of aging and friendship, you know? It’s got this laid-back vibe, balancing comedy and drama pretty well. The pacing's nice; it feels like a gentle stroll through these guys' lives. They tackle serious themes about health, mortality, and the lengths friends will go for each other. The practical effects are subtle but effective, especially in the way they depict their health woes. Performances are solid, with each actor bringing a unique flavor to their character, making them feel genuine. It’s distinctive in how it blends humor with heartfelt moments, reminding you that life’s too short to take everything seriously. Definitely an interesting watch for those who appreciate character-driven stories.
